- We believe the
Bible to be the only inspired Word of God, whose commandments and
principles we should obey and upon which we should build every
aspect of our lives.
- We believe
Godhead, which consists of the Father, the Son, and the Holy
Spirit. We believe in the Deity of Jesus Christ, in His virgin
birth, in His atoning death and in His bodily resurrection, in His
ascension to the right hand of the Father. We also believe in
Christ's personal return in power and great glory, His millennial
reign and His everlasting dominion.
- We believe
in salvation, healing and deliverance through the redemptive work
of Christ at Calvary. We believe in personal sanctification,
holiness of heart, and the overcoming life, as scriptural
requirements of character. We believe that Jesus Christ is able
to keep us from falling and to present us faultless before the
presence of His glory with exceeding joy.
- We believe in
the baptism with the Holy Spirit as a distinct experience from the
New Birth; and the Charismatic Gifts of the Spirit and His
miraculous power are as available today as they were in the early
days of the church. We believe it to be equally essential to have
the fruit of the Spirit, so that we do not have power without
purity, and character.
- We believe in
the resurrection of both the saved and the lost; they that are
saved unto the resurrection of eternal life, and they that are
lost unto resurrection of eternal punishment.
- We believe in
evangelistic and missionary fervour, endeavouring to convert the
lost in obedience to the Great Commission. By so doing, we also
strengthen the spiritual lives of those we are already His. We
believe that is essential to our growth and development that we
honour God-ordained authority in the home, in the church, and that
we respect civil government.
- We believe in
the scriptural principal of tithing and offerings.
- We believe in
water baptism by immersion after conversion, and that all who
repent should be baptized in the name of the Father, and of the
Son, and of the Holy Ghost.
- We believe Satan
and the demons are the originators of sin, and they attempt to
thwart God's purposes; however, that in Christ, the believers may
have complete victory from the influence of Satan and his demons.
- We believe in
the Five-fold ministry of apostle, prophet, evangelist, pastor and
teacher that are called by the Lord to equip the saints to
minister and encourage the body of Christ.
- We believe in
the celebration of the Lord's Supper as instituted by the Lord
Jesus.
- We believe in
working together with the other Christian Fellowships of like
faith.
